The format and display of SHMO are compatible with usage in Orbital Interaction Theory of Organic Chemistry. Orbitals are displayed as filled and open coloured circles. Orbital energies are displayed relative to alpha in units of beta . Orbital selection is by clicking on the orbital energy display or step up/step down buttons. Heteroatoms, X, are incorporated as aX = alpha + hX beta , and bXY = kXY beta , where the default values of the parameters, hX and kXY, are taken from the literature. Thus for C, hC = 0.0 and kCC = -1.0.

Atoms and bonds may be Added, Erased, or their types Changed at any time by simple mouse clicks. The number of electrons may be adjusted at any time and the net charges and bond orders displayed. All aspects of the calculation are printable. What does this applet do? SHMO theory finds 'energies' of a molecule and its corresponding molecular orbitals (MO). Only organic, planar (2 dimensional) molecules with delocalized electrons can work well with this theory.

The most commonly known delocalized carbon structure is benzene. It is a six membered ring usually drawn with a circle inside the ring denoting that it has delocalized electrons. To draw benzene click on 'Add.'

Now you can click on the main canvas to add atoms or drag the mouse from one atom to another to create bonds. Click on 'Minimize' to adjust the structure to what it 'normally' resembles.

'Minimize' uses Newton's equation to find the angles for the rings and adjusts chains to 120 degrees. Click on 'Find Energies' to initialize the graph. The graph shows bezene's energies. Click on the energies to view the MO's for that particular energy level. 'Find Energies' places the molecule into a matrix representation and diagonalizes the matrix. The eigen values are the 'energies' and their corresponding eigen vectors are the MO's which are displayed solid for positive and open ringed for negative. Essentially this is a fully interactive applet that solves eigen systems and Newton's equation specfically for Simple Huckel Molecular Orbital Theory. Is SHMO copyrighted?
